  2. Jul 9, 2024 · Java is a popular object-oriented programming (OOP) language and it's code design revolves around it's objects and their manipulation. One of the key concepts in this OOP paradigm is the classification of objects into mutable and immutable types. These classifications say whether an object's state can be modified after its creation or not.

  7. Nov 11, 2008 · 3. Immutable means that once the object is created, non of its members will change. String is immutable since you can not change its content. For example: String s1 = " abc "; String s2 = s1.trim(); In the code above, the string s1 did not change, another object (s2) was created using s1.
